We are looking for a highly skilled Clerical Assistant to provide front line clerical support in a Primary or Nursery School acting as the focal point for staff and visitors. The postholder will be responsible for responding to changes in procedures and IT systems and for ensuring the effective daytoday running of the school office. As a Clerical Assistant you will work under the direction and supervision of the Headteacher or Admin Assistant/Coordinator.

Qualification Registration and Skill Requirements
You are required to have a minimum of 4 qualifications at SCQF level 4 including English and Maths (e.g. National 4 Standard Grades at General Level or O grades).
Before confirming your appointment you will be required to obtain Protection of Vulnerable Groups (PVG) scheme membership through Disclosure Scotland and become a member of the relevant PVG scheme.
